The Lantern is a deliberately small building for Bangsar — 180 units total, six to nine per floor, which is low-density for a 33-storey tower. Nearly every unit is dual-aspect for cross-ventilation, and the smallest layout starts at 561 sq ft, so most of the design brief here is about making a genuinely compact footprint feel complete rather than cramped.
It's also a transit-oriented building — a 350-metre walk to Bangsar LRT — which tends to draw young professional owner-occupiers and investors alike. Whichever you are, the smaller unit types (a 765 sq ft two-bedroom, or the 1,092 sq ft dual-key layout) reward efficient built-ins over statement furniture.
